TechUK's Role in the Data Center Sector
TechUK is the UK's tech trade association, providing industry access, influencing policy, and keeping members informed about upcoming regulations in the data center sector. They ensure sector competitiveness, offer thought leadership opportunities, and oversee programs like the CCA scheme, aiding members with discounts. Additionally, TechUK interfaces with government officials, contributing to a close relationship with regulators.
